hermet pushed a commit to branch master. http://git.enlightenment.org/core/efl.git/commit/?id=b8bab8e6f07e3b2076d233208ee417b00db9ae1c
commit b8bab8e6f07e3b2076d233208ee417b00db9ae1c Author: JunsuChoi <jsuya.c...@samsung.com> Date: Thu Jun 4 10:28:21 2020 +0900 Efl.Canvas.Vg.Object: Fix backup size Summary: Make the size to be backed up and the size to be compared equal. and minor fix Test Plan: N/A Reviewers: Hermet, herb, kimcinoo Reviewed By: Hermet Subscribers: cedric, #reviewers, #committers Tags: #efl Differential Revision: https://phab.enlightenment.org/D11925 --- src/lib/evas/canvas/efl_canvas_vg_object.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/src/lib/evas/canvas/efl_canvas_vg_object.c b/src/lib/evas/canvas/efl_canvas_vg_object.c index 01a6928e70..0ce2fbb22d 100644 --- a/src/lib/evas/canvas/efl_canvas_vg_object.c +++ b/src/lib/evas/canvas/efl_canvas_vg_object.c @@ -727,7 +727,7 @@ _user_vg_entry_render(Evas_Object_Protected_Data *obj, user_entry->path_bounds.w, user_entry->path_bounds.h); - if (pd->viewbox.w != 0 || pd->viewbox.h !=0) + if (pd->viewbox.w != 0 && pd->viewbox.h !=0) { double sx = 0, sy= 0; sx = (double)render_rect.w / (double)pd->viewbox.w; @@ -748,8 +748,8 @@ _user_vg_entry_render(Evas_Object_Protected_Data *obj, (user_entry->h != render_rect.h)) { ENFN->ector_surface_cache_drop(engine, user_entry->root); - user_entry->w = w; - user_entry->h = h; + user_entry->w = render_rect.w; + user_entry->h = render_rect.h; } //if the buffer is not created yet --